Thanks to its promotion of 2K Games' Civilization Revolution - usually $6.99 but now free as part of FreeAppADay - the app discovery platform has announced it's had another record breaking weekend.

In total, it boosted eight applications into the free US App Store's top 25, with six reaching the top 10. Civilization Revolution made it to the number one spot.

As well as its website, Twitter and Facebook pages, FAAD CEO Joe Bayen pointed to its iPhone app, which has generated over 800,000 downloads to date, as being a driver of such activity.

Going for gold

Indeed, the company has just launched a new app called FAAD Gold. This enables users to make comments within the app, something that Bayen says is another step in bringing the platform closer to becoming a full mobile social networking platform.

Free text messaging will be added to the app in future.

"We are currently growing at a blistering pace with our promotional network poised to reach the one million mark within days." Bayen says.

"All indicators suggest we're successfully harnessing the power of viral marketing which enables us to promote both free and paid applications by instantly reaching close to a million iPhone and iPod touch owners via push notification."
